Question & Answer Time Again!

As you all know, I answer all manner of questions via email regarding homemaking issues.  Lately, I've taken to simply replying directly back rather than post them here, as time seems to be a precious commodity!  However, this particular question deserves center stage.  More than once I've gotten this question, and when I received it this last time, I just knew it had to be answered out here!

Dear Helpful Housewife,

We have an ongoing friendly debate in my family.  I prefer our drinking glasses be stored in the cabinet bottom down and the others family members feel bottom up (with the lip of the glass on the actual cupboard floor) is best.  I feel there are for more germs that collect on the bottom of the cabinet and feel it is nothing less than licking the bottom of the cabinet if drinking from a cup stored top down.  What is your advice?

Sincerely,
Elizabeth M
**************************
Dear Elizabeth,
I'm with you on the debate.  ICK!!!  Did you know that meal bugs/worms, dust mites, etc... actually thrive in your cabinets?  And let's face it, we don't exactly wash them out every week!   Just think, most of us let that go for years and years.  Soooooo.... all the microscopic "yuck" that's on those surfaces goes directly onto your rims when stored upside down.  And in that "yuck" is all kinds of imaginable, shall we say, droppings and germs.  I know, I'm so sorry to gross you out! 

In our house, glasses and mugs are stored in their proper upright position!
